GWU obtains recognition of ‘civilian employees and administrative staff’ in the Agency of Corrections

The General Workers’ Union (GWU) has obtained the main recognition of the ‘civilian and administrative staff’ working at the Correctional Services Agency (CSA). This recognition was granted after the verification process with DIER revealed that the majority of workers are members of the union

These workers perform very important work within the Correctional Services Agency, and the union’s first priority will be to ensure that these workers are also covered by a collective bargaining agreement. To date, several of these workers have individual contracts with the agency and have not been union members.

GWU already has recognition of correctional officers within the agency, and in May 2021, the first collective bargaining agreement was signed for these employees, in which they received significant increases in their financial income for the first time.
